Тема: join-ы
Показать сообщение отдельно
Старый 23.01.2018, 22:50   #5  
ax_mct is offline
ax_mct
Banned
 
2,548 / 1091 (0) ++++++++
Регистрация: 10.10.2005
Адрес: Westlands
Цитата:
Сообщение от belugin Посмотреть сообщение
Почему в одну строчку и не со значимым именем? Слишком читаемо?
Можно включить левое полушарие и вместо эмоций привести аргументы?

А как данные будут приходить во временную таблицу? За каждой связанной записью ходить на SQL Server? Или тот же join?
Ни один "системный" программист не может вообразить всех потребностей "прикладного".
Сам каждый раз поражаюсь требованиям и ситуациям.

Возможность дебажить и расширять. Вот что нужно "прикладному" программисту.
Экономия на переменных и строках, для красоты - это говнокод на самом деле. То есть красиво придавленное но г@вно.

Даже инициализацию параметров требуется дебажить и иногда менять. А когда иерархия и все в строку да с запуском в конце то уматываешься проходить по всем параметрам пока до нужного метода доберешься. Часто приходиться переписывать такой код добавляя переменные для удобства дебага.

Те же join это примерно такая же "оптимизация" как и сокращенный код. В топку такую оптимизацию.
Лучше лишний раз сходить на SQL Server. Не нужно ничего оптимизировать заранее и без реальной на то необходимости.
За это сообщение автора поблагодарили: Link (5), Pandasama (1), Stitch_MS (2).